When Should You Use SVG?

Is SVG faster than canvas?

And SVG is faster when rendering really large objects, but slower when rendering many objects.

A game would probably be faster in Canvas.

Canvas would be better for faster things and heavy bitmap manipulation (like animation), but will take more code if you want lots of interactivity..

How do I convert SVG files?

How to convert JPG to SVGUpload jpg-file(s) Select files from Computer, Google Drive, Dropbox, URL or by dragging it on the page.Choose “to svg” Choose svg or any other format you need as a result (more than 200 formats supported)Download your svg.

Does converting RAW to JPEG lose quality?

4 Answers. JPEGs have a narrower range of features than RAW files, so you can expect that your generated JPEGs will be no better than your original RAW files. Depending on what features and format were used to record your original RAW data, you may notice significantly reduced quality.

Does SVG load faster?

with svg images is the cleansliness & potential for faster loading. … but remember older browsers may not support SVG natively but SVG can usually make advantage of gzip as they are XML files.

Why is SVG used?

SVG stands for scalable vector graphics, and it is a file format that allows you to display vector images on your website. This means that you can scale an SVG image up and down as needed without losing any quality, making it a great choice for responsive web design.

Which image format has the best quality?

Best file types for these general purposes:Photographic ImagesFor Unquestionable Best Image QualityTIF LZW or PNG (lossless compression, and no JPG artifacts)Smallest File SizeJPG with a higher Quality factor can be both small and decent quality.Maximum Compatibility: Windows, Mac, UnixTIF or JPG2 more rows

Which is better quality TIFF or JPEG?

TIFF files are larger, but will not lose any quality or clarity when edited and saved repeatedly. JPEGs, on the other hand, will lose a small amount of quality and clarity each time they are saved.

What does SVG stand for?

Scalable Vector GraphicsSVG stands for Scalable Vector Graphics. SVG defines vector-based graphics in XML format.

Is SVG suitable for games graphics?

Graphic resources. SVG is a good way to package images for your game, Once you have them on the client you can render them to bitmaps and then use them to render your game. The beauty is you get the resolution independent scalability of SVG and small images size. … SVG is just too slow to use within the game.

Should I use canvas or SVG?

Most of the web browsers can display SVG just like they can display PNG, GIF, and JPG. The HTML element is used to draw graphics, via JavaScript. … SVG gives better performance with smaller number of objects or larger surface. Canvas gives better performance with smaller surface or larger number of objects.

What are the disadvantages of SVG?

The disadvantages of SVG imagesCannot support as much detail. Since SVGs are based on points and paths instead of pixels, they can’t display as much detail as standard image formats. … SVG doesn’t work on legacy browsers. Legacy browsers, such as IE8 and lower, don’t support SVG.

Can Photoshop open SVG files?

Photoshop CC 2015 now supports SVG files. Choose File > Open and then choose to rasterize the image at the desired file size. … Double click to edit the contents of the Smart Object (the SVG file in Illustrator). In addition, you can drag and drop an SVG from the Libraries panel.

Can I use SVG as background image?

SVG images can be used as background-image in CSS as well, just like PNG, JPG, or GIF. … Kind of a neat way to do it so the main element itself can have a solid background color we can match and let the page background bleed through the negative space in the SVG. Plus not need any markup to do it.

How do you draw SVG on canvas?

Steps to draw an SVG to canvas:Find the width and height of an SVG.Clone the SVG node.Create a blob object from the SVG.Create a URL for the blob.Load the URL into an image element.Create a canvas with width and height of the SVG.Draw the image to the canvas.

Is it better to use SVG or PNG?

If you’re going to be using high quality images, detailed icons or need to preserve transparency, PNG is the winner. SVG is ideal for high quality images and can be scaled to ANY size.

Is SVG still used?

It’s taken a while, but SVG is now widely supported across all major browsers and devices. SVG files are super-small, searchable, modifiable – via code – and scalable. They look great at all sizes and can be used just like images or inline right in your HTML.

Is PNG or JPEG higher quality?

The biggest advantage of PNG over JPEG is that the compression is lossless, meaning there is no loss in quality each time it is opened and saved again. PNG also handles detailed, high-contrast images well. … With both color and grayscale images, pixels in PNG files can be transparent.

Does SVG depend on resolution?

It means that you have to worry about how crisp your icons look with different devices. This brings us to SVG icons. Unlike raster images, vector graphics are built using math based on paths that are generated through control points. That means the icon no longer has a resolution because its resolution is infinite.